Former Kentucky State Senator and Thoroughbred Racing Initiative (TRI) Senior Advisor Damon Thayer sits down with Jon Green to get into the weeds of the Florida decoupling bill that will no longer see the light of day in this legislative session. Jon, TRI Vice President, has worked with Damon since forming the initiative along with David O’Farrell, Dr. Barry Eisaman, Mark Casse, and Aron Wellman. At that point, the decoupling bill looked like it was sailing through putting the future of Florida racing in serious jeopardy. The two give a behind the curtain peek at what went down and how quickly it all came together. Both praise the industry for coming together with rapid speed and efficiency. They examine the various paths Florida racing can take moving forward.
